Why Full Mouth Implants Often Outperform Dentures for the Right Patient

Dentures and full mouth implants solve different problems in different ways. A denture may carry the lower entry cost, but it also comes with movement, adaptation, and maintenance trade-offs that matter a lot over time.
Stability Changes Daily Life
Implant-supported teeth generally offer stronger chewing confidence, speech stability, and less fear of movement during daily life. Dentures can still work well for some patients, but they rely on a different comfort model and often demand more adaptation.

Bone Preservation Is a Major Long-Term Difference
Implants help maintain jawbone stimulation, while removable dentures do not. Over time, that difference can affect facial support, fit, and how often a denture needs relining or replacement.

Upfront Cost vs Lifetime Value
Dentures usually cost less at the start, but implants may offer better long-term value for the right patient when comfort, fit stability, and replacement cycles are considered. The right choice depends on budget, medical profile, and treatment goals.

Frequently asked questions
Are dentures always the cheaper option?
They are usually cheaper upfront, but implants may compare more favorably over a longer time horizon depending on maintenance, relines, and replacement needs.
Can denture wearers switch to implants later?
Yes, although bone loss over time can change what type of implant solution is possible and whether grafting is required.
Are implants suitable for every denture wearer?
No. Medical status, bone condition, smoking, and budget all affect candidacy and the right restorative plan.
